After yesterday's success we looked for the way to allow more people to attend
the talks. We could either find a bigger place or schedule more sessions.
At the end we have split the talks in two days, so we doubled the number of
potential attendees. It makes 6 sessions in the first talk set in Madrid.
I'm delighted to say that it has appended again. We have run out of space less
than 24 hours after the second announcement! :-)
